The government redistributes income primarily through taxation, social welfare programs, and public services. Taxation involves collecting taxes from individuals and businesses, which are then used to fund programs that benefit lower-income groups. Social welfare programs, such as unemployment benefits and food assistance, provide direct financial support to those in need. Additionally, public services like education and healthcare aim to reduce inequality by offering essential services to all citizens, regardless of their income level.

What three ways does the government collect revenue?

The government collects revenue primarily through taxation, which includes income taxes, sales taxes, and property taxes. Additionally, it generates revenue through fees and charges for services, such as permits and licenses. Lastly, the government may also earn income from investments and the sale of public assets.

What is three-sector economy?

In a Three-sector economy ,along with the household sector & business sector there is government sector too.Because the government can influence on the circular flow of income in 2 ways.1.It collects taxes[=T] from households & firms,and2.it makes various payments [=G] to household & business sectors.Here taxes can be taken as a lekage & government expenditure as an injection.
